Allstarjim Posted August 19, 2008 Share Posted August 19, 2008 Dockery is ok for depth. As a 4th CB or so, he's not bad. But as for Hixon, wow. I mean, by all accounts he's wowed in camp, and then to come on and have this performance, it truly is amazing. He showed great hands and terrific footwork that even Amani Toomer would be proud of. The Giants will have to put someone on the PUP list to start the season, and then play wait and see with these wide receivers. I think that Burress, Toomer, Smith, and Hixon are sure-fire on the team. The Giants don't want to give up on Moss, so I believe he makes it, and either Manningham or Tyree starts the season on the PUP, with the other being the 6th and final wide receiver to start the season the 53 man roster. At least that's how I see it shaking out. I do like Craphonso Thorpe and DJ Hall, but you have to cut somebody. Hopefully the Giants can put at least one on the practice squad, but at least in Thorpe's case, I doubt he will stay their long (he will be picked up by somebody else). I also don't think that Droughns gets cut, because he has value as a back up FB. So it will be interesting to see what Coughlin does about Ware, because the kid has beautiful footwork through the lanes and surprising explosion. He does remind me a lot of Ryan Grant.
